Understanding Microplastics And Endocrine Disruptors With Dr. Anna Marie

Many people use the terms Microplastics and Endocrine Disruptors synonymously, but they're actually distinct threats to your daily wellness. Dr. Anna Marie McCarthy [https://durationwellness.com/pages/dr-anna-marie] joins us to break down how these synthetic particles and chemicals infiltrate our bodies through water, food, and even the air we breathe. We discuss the shocking clinical data showing their accumulation in human organs, including the cardiovascular system and the brain. You'll learn the difference between short-half-life chemicals that leave your system quickly and persistent forever chemicals that stay for decades. We outline practical, medically backed steps to reduce your daily exposure and safeguard your cellular health. The Best Healthy Heart: The Truth About Cardiovascular Diets With Dr. Khadeeja Esmail

Are you confused by all the conflicting nutrition advice for your heart? Discover why a heart healthy diet remains the gold standard for reducing cardiovascular risk, according to expert cardiologist Dr. Khadeeja Esmail [https://ufhealthjax.org/doctors/khadeeja-esmail/bio]. She joins us to break down the science behind the Mediterranean diet, explaining exactly how specific food choices can slow plaque progression and improve your long-term heart health. We tackle the myths surrounding low-carb trends, the truth about beef tallow, and simple, sustainable changes you can start today. Whether you’re looking to prevent heart disease or simply want to eat better, Dr. Khadeeja Esmail from UF Health Jacksonville offers the expert clarity you need to make informed decisions.

Anesthesia 101: Safety, Myths, And What You Need To Know Before Surgery With Dr. Dennis McCarthy

What actually happens to your brain when you are "put under"? And why is that strict "no eating" rule before surgery really a matter of life and death? In this episode, we sit down with seasoned anesthesiologist Dr. Dennis McCarthy [https://www.linkedin.com/in/dennis-mccarthy-84145226] to pull back the curtain on one of the most critical—and often misunderstood—roles in modern medicine. From deconstructing the differences between general anesthesia, twilight sedation, and nerve blocks, to the vital importance of being honest about alcohol, supplements, and medication, Dr. McCarthy guides us through everything you need to know to feel informed and safe. Whether you are prepping for a procedure or just curious about the science behind sleep, this deep dive into patient safety, anesthesia technology, and pre-op preparation will help calm your nerves and empower your next medical conversation.

Understanding Weight Loss Medicines And Heart Health With Dr. Pamela Rama

Struggling to lose weight often feels like a losing battle, but the latest medical research suggests the challenge is often biological, not just a matter of willpower. For those managing obesity, metabolic adaptation—where the body actively works to regain lost weight—can make sustainable change feel impossible. In this deep dive, we sit down with board-certified cardiologist Dr. Pamela Rama [https://www.linkedin.com/in/pamela-rama-4138b0238/] to pull back the curtain on the science behind modern weight loss medicines. From explaining how GLP-1 and GIP receptor agonists work to signal satiety and extend the half-life of natural hormones, to navigating insurance coverage and managing side effects, Dr. Rama provides a comprehensive look at the treatment landscape. She explains why viewing obesity as a chronic medical condition—rather than a character flaw—is the critical first step toward reclaiming health. Discover how these interventions are doing more than just helping patients lose weight; they are reducing inflammation, protecting heart health, and offering a legitimate path to long-term vitality.
